The Tequila University- Puerto Morelos Tequila Tasting and Tapas Pairing offers an engaging and intimate way to explore Mexico’s favorite spirit. Priced at $150 per person, this 1 hour 30-minute experience is held at La Sirena in Puerto Morelos, a charming spot with breathtaking rooftop views overlooking the Caribbean Sea. The tour is designed for small private groups, ensuring personalized attention and a relaxed atmosphere.
This experience is ideal for those curious about tequila, enthusiasts seeking deeper knowledge, or anyone wanting to enjoy a delicious pairing of drinks and food. Booking typically occurs 33 days in advance, and the session runs every Monday at 4 p.m. It’s a great choice for travelers who value expert guidance, beautiful scenery, and well-crafted tastings.

The core of this tour is the tequila tasting session held on the rooftop bar at La Sirena. The scenic setting provides a perfect backdrop for learning about tequila’s production, types, and distinct qualities. The master tequilero leads the group through tastings of various tequila styles, sharing insider secrets and fun facts along the way.
Guests get to discover if a certain tequila might reduce hangovers or why some margaritas are better with specific types. The knowledgeable guide ensures that even those new to tequila leave with a greater appreciation for this iconic Mexican spirit, making this experience informative and entertaining.

Each tasting is paired with delicious tacos and tapas curated by a master tapas chef. The food menu complements the tequila profiles perfectly, highlighting flavor contrasts and similarities. The pairings are designed to enhance the tasting experience, making each sip and bite more memorable.
Attendees often praise the quality of the food, emphasizing that the tapas add a delightful dimension to the session. The food and drink pairing approach makes this tour a full sensory experience that satisfies both the palate and curiosity.

The tour departs from Puerto Morelos at 4:00 p.m., with the activity ending back at the same meeting point. The experience is reservation-only, ensuring it remains small and personalized. Because it is near public transportation, most guests find it easy to reach La Sirena without hassle.
